EMERALD COAST THEATRE COMPANY HELD JR THESPIAN INDUCTION CEREMONY AND CELEBRATED END OF EDUCATIONAL PROGRAM SEASON

A gathering of theatre students came together at Emerald Coast Theatre Company (ECTC) to celebrate the close of their 11th Season. On Saturday, May 11, 2024 from 11: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m., ECTC invited their students to a Jr Thespians Induction and End of Season celebration to commemorate the end of a fruitful season of children’s educational theatre. This event allowed ECTC’s students and parents to come together with food and fellowship for middle school level Jr Thespians, as well as their high school aged Teen Company counterparts.

The ceremony began with the induction of new Jr Thespians members who earned their points during the season and concluded with the recognition of all the Jr Thespians’ hard work and dedication to the education program. The 2024 Inductees included: Ashlynn Aigret, Campbell Carter, Alice Heller, John Kerrigan, Maggie Kerrigan, and Noah Modinger. They were joined by their fellow Jr Thespians: Lucca Bucalo, Hailey Estrada, Jordyn Fowler, Jenna King, Mackenzie Krout, Clara Petersik, and Preston Smith.

In partnership with the Seaside Neighborhood School, ECTC’s Junior Thespian Troupe (No. 89447) is a part of District 10 and a chartered member of the Educational Theatre Association’s Junior Thespians. The troupe competes in regional and state competitions and focuses on specialized training, acting techniques and implementing those techniques into performance.

ABOUT EMERALD COAST THEATRE COMPANY: Emerald Coast Theatre Company is a 501(c)(3) founded in 2012 by Nathanael Fisher, MFA, and his wife, Anna Fisher, MA. Based in Miramar Beach, Florida, ECTC’s mission is to enrich and entertain the Emerald Coast community through professional and educational theater. ECTC operates year-round with a two-fold mission to provide both educational and professional offerings to the Northwest Florida community. Educational programs include after school and home-school programs, Theatre for Young Audiences productions, field trip opportunities for local children, touring and staged productions, summer camps, workshops and classes. The professional theater efforts are focused on thought-provoking productions and collaborations, as well as acting and improv workshops and classes for adults.
